I have worked on several Boeing 1940's aircraft and there is a really special feeling when you see them enter into the air once again. The work necessary to get DOC back in the air was and is remarkable. B29's were very complex aircraft and to resurrect this aircraft is a great feat. Hopefully DOC will get a chance to travel around the country so many later generations can see first hand this incredible aircraft. By the way the B29 program was the most expensive U.S. military program during WWll.
